Automation has become a buzzword across various industries, but what does it mean for insurance? Simply put, automation refers to using technology to perform tasks with minimal human intervention. In an industry where paperwork and compliance rules can bog down agents, automation can be a game-changer.

Many fear that automation will replace human jobs; however, this isn't entirely true.
Automation assists agents by performing repetitive tasks so they can focus on more strategic activities like nurturing client relationships.
